std::string Mpd::getTag(const char *_album, mpd_tag_type type) {
    std::string tagRet = "";
    mpd_song *song;
    if (!mpd_search_db_songs(conn, false)) { err(); return NULL; }

    if (!mpd_search_add_tag_constraint(conn, MPD_OPERATOR_DEFAULT, MPD_TAG_ALBUM, _album)) { err(); return NULL; }

    if (!mpd_search_commit(conn)) { err(); return NULL; }

    if (type == MPD_TAG_UNKNOWN) {
        if ((song = mpd_recv_song(conn)) != NULL) {
            if (mpd_song_get_uri(song) != NULL)
                tagRet = mpd_song_get_uri(song);
            else
                tagRet = "";
        }
    } else if ((song = mpd_recv_song(conn)) != NULL) {
        if (mpd_song_get_tag(song, type, 0) != NULL)
            tagRet = mpd_song_get_tag(song, type, 0);
        else
            tagRet = "";
    }

    mpd_song_free(song);

    if (mpd_connection_get_error(conn) != MPD_ERROR_SUCCESS) { err(); return NULL; }

    if (!mpd_response_finish(conn)) { err(); return NULL; }

    return tagRet;
}

static int fetch_items(MENU_SEARCH *menu,char *str,CLIENT_OBJECT *cli,DB_OBJECT *db)
{
    if (!(str && strlen(str)))
        return 1;

    /* send query */
    if (!mpd_search_db_songs(cli->conn,false))
        clear_or_exit_on_error(cli->conn);
    if (!mpd_search_add_tag_constraint(cli->conn,MPD_OPERATOR_DEFAULT,MPD_TAG_TITLE,str))
        clear_or_exit_on_error(cli->conn);
    if (!mpd_search_commit(cli->conn))
        clear_or_exit_on_error(cli->conn);

    /* process response */
    int block = 1024;
    menu->items = (MENU_SEARCH_ITEM*)calloc(block,sizeof(MENU_SEARCH_ITEM));

    struct mpd_song *song;
    int i = 0;
	while ((song = mpd_recv_song(cli->conn))) {

        /* realloc if memory not enough */
        if (i >= block) {
            block *= 2;
            menu->items = (MENU_SEARCH_ITEM*)realloc(menu->items,block*sizeof(MENU_SEARCH_ITEM));
        }

        unsigned id = mpd_song_get_id(song);
        const char *uri = mpd_song_get_uri(song);
        const char *title = mpd_song_get_tag(song,MPD_TAG_TITLE,0);

        menu->items[i].id = id;
        menu->items[i].title = (char *)malloc((strlen(title)+1)*sizeof(char));
        strcpy(menu->items[i].title,title);
        menu->items[i++].node = get_node_by_uri(db,uri);

		mpd_song_free(song);

	}

    if (mpd_connection_get_error(cli->conn) == MPD_ERROR_SUCCESS)
        mpd_response_finish(cli->conn);
    else
        clear_or_exit_on_error(cli->conn);

    menu->num = i;

    return 0;
}

int mpd_search(char *buffer, char *searchstr)
{
    int i = 0;
    char *cur = buffer;
    const char *end = buffer + MAX_SIZE;
    struct mpd_song *song;

    if(mpd_search_db_songs(mpd.conn, false) == false)
        RETURN_ERROR_AND_RECOVER("mpd_search_db_songs");
    else if(mpd_search_add_any_tag_constraint(mpd.conn, MPD_OPERATOR_DEFAULT, searchstr) == false)
        RETURN_ERROR_AND_RECOVER("mpd_search_add_any_tag_constraint");
    else if(mpd_search_commit(mpd.conn) == false)
        RETURN_ERROR_AND_RECOVER("mpd_search_commit");
    else {
        cur += json_emit_raw_str(cur, end - cur, "{\"type\":\"search\",\"data\":[ ");

        while((song = mpd_recv_song(mpd.conn)) != NULL) {
            cur += json_emit_raw_str(cur, end - cur, "{\"type\":\"song\",\"uri\":");
            cur += json_emit_quoted_str(cur, end - cur, mpd_song_get_uri(song));
            cur += json_emit_raw_str(cur, end - cur, ",\"album\":");
            cur += json_emit_quoted_str(cur, end - cur, mpd_get_album(song));
            cur += json_emit_raw_str(cur, end - cur, ",\"artist\":");
            cur += json_emit_quoted_str(cur, end - cur, mpd_get_artist(song));
            cur += json_emit_raw_str(cur, end - cur, ",\"duration\":");
            cur += json_emit_int(cur, end - cur, mpd_song_get_duration(song));
            cur += json_emit_raw_str(cur, end - cur, ",\"title\":");
            cur += json_emit_quoted_str(cur, end - cur, mpd_get_title(song));
            cur += json_emit_raw_str(cur, end - cur, "},");
            mpd_song_free(song);

            /* Maximum results */
            if(i++ >= 300)
            {
                cur += json_emit_raw_str(cur, end - cur, "{\"type\":\"wrap\"},");
                break;
            }
        }

        /* remove last ',' */
        cur--;

        cur += json_emit_raw_str(cur, end - cur, "]}");
    }
    return cur - buffer;
}
